SOMETHING TO THINK ABOUT:
This week's quote hurts a bit. Anthony Bourdain was a HUGE influence on me. When I was on the road scouting for an expedition, I would always ask myself, "What would Bourdain do?" I'd leave my hotel, go to a restaurant or bar where locals hung out and I'd talk to people. I always felt better about being alone on the road. And I always learned something about the world. And about myself.
"It seems that the more places I see and experience, the bigger I realize the world to be. The more I become aware of, the more I realize how relatively little I know of it, how many places I have still to go, how much more there is to learn. Maybe that’s enlightenment enough - to know that there is no final resting place of the mind, no moment of smug clarity. Perhaps wisdom, at least for me, means realizing how small I am, and unwise, and how far I have yet to go." ~ Anthony Bourdain
